Lucknow Super Giants pacer Mayank Yadav is all set to travel to New Zealand to consult medical specialists over his back injury. The injury-prone bowler made his comeback in April in IPL 2025 but lasted for two matches before he was ruled out. Mayank is all set to take the Jasprit Bumrah route as the latter was attended to by a New Zealand doctor back in 2022 when he was injured.
Mayank to follow Bumrah’s footsteps?
As per reports, Mayank will travel to New Zealand over the next few days to consult specialists. Yadav picked up 2 wickets in 2 matches in IPL 2025, averaging 50 before another back injury saw him ruled out of the remainder of the tournament. Mayank for retained for a massive Rs 11 Cr by LSG, and it remains to be seen, if he would be retained for the next season as well or not.

— InsideSport (@InsideSportIND) June 1, 2025Mayank was first picked up in the IPL auction in 2022 by LSG. Injuries, however, forced him to skip the tournament in that season. It spilt over to the next edition as well as he sat out owing to injuries. He made his dream debut for LSG in IPL 2024, grabbing eyeballs with his fiery deliveries and his ability to bowl them consistently.
In his very first IPL game, he was forced to walk off midway through the game due to an abdominal injury. He returned in the next game, only to walk off once again after bowling 3.1 overs. Yadav was then sidelined for the remainder of the tournament due to a side strain. After spending months at the NCA in Bengaluru, he made his T20I debut in IND vs BAN series, picking up two wickets. Subsequently, he sustained a back injury that saw him being ruled out not only for IND vs SA T20Is but for a long span of more than three months.
